    I don't think its useful to make maps but I like it as a style for google maps as I can navigate certain areas much easier. For example I find it hard to see where the top of Italy ends and Austria starts but having the Alps there in shaded relief is handy. Finding the Grand Canyon is a cinch now.

    The USGS especially the seamless server is a handy link to getting at the DEM data directly. Its been a while since I used it and I remember that you need some tools to convert it into something thats easier to use.
